§3334. Review of State program by Secretary

(a) In general

The Secretary shall conduct a continuing review of the State program to determine whether the program remains consistent with this chapter or other applicable law. Such review shall include a biennial audit of the records of the State program.

(b) Action upon finding of noncompliance

If the Secretary finds that the program or the administration thereof is no longer in compliance with this subchapter, he shall reduce or discontinue distribution of funds under this subchapter, or take other appropriate action.

(c) Disposition of certain moneys

If the Secretary finds that any money provided to the State or obtained by the State from the resale of any fishing or charter vessel purchased under the program is not being used in accordance with the provisions of this subchapter, the Secretary shall recover from the fund, and place in the United States Treasury, such moneys.
